Does one need ethics approval to conduct action-research?
Well, it depends. According to REB, if you are doing action research as part of your own practice and you do not anticipate that the participants will experience any distress, ethics approval may not be required. You should, however, check with the REB prior to conducting any research in the classroom.
If you think your research may affect students in any way, you must get ethics clearance.
